Quang Ninh to host cherry blossom festival and yellow apricot in March

With the theme “Cooperation and Development”, Japanese cherry blossom and Yen Tu yellow apricot blossom 2017 Festival will take place from 17 to 21 March at 30/10 Square, Hong Hai Ward, Halong City.

Festival in Quang Ninh

The festival aimed to strengthen cultural relations between Quang Ninh and Japan, which has brought in many businesses and encouraged co-operation between local people and tourists in Vietnam and Japan.

Together with Japan cherry blossom trees, this year’s festival showcased the special beauty of Yen Tu yellow apricot flowers. This precious and beautiful apricot trees blossoms on Yen Tu moutain at the height of 1,000 metres above sea level. The flower symbolise patience and the will to overcome all difficulties.

The event includes serveral interesting programs namely an opening ceremony for the festival, a display of cherry blossom trees and Yen Tu yellow apricot trees, an exhibition of tourism, trade and cuisine products, a workshop on trade and tourism promotion co-operation between Vietnam and Japan, cuisine and art shows performed by artists coming from Japan and Quang Ninh.
